Having hollowed out the Asteroid of Co-Op (Resource) Extraction FPS, Ghost Ship are sinking their drills into the Planet of Roguelite. The just-announced Deep Rock Galactic: Rogue Core is a crafty feat of genre-splicing in which one to four dwarven miners investigate an alien world whose "core has gone rogue". As in the original Deep Rock Galactic, which we loved, you'll be tunnelling down and fighting critters (exact species TBA) while harvesting precious ores. But this time, there's no returning to the ship once you've loaded up enough. The only way out is down.
